Drawing a custom link

Custom links are made up of segments. They are often used to show that communication occurs between two symbols.

link_custom

To draw a custom link:

1.Select the symbol where you want the link to begin.

2.Click a link handle, then drag to create the first segment of the link.

3.Press Control and Shift to end the first segment and begin a new segment.

 

4.customlink

You don't need to hold down the Control and Shift keys. Just press and release when you want to change direction.

5.To complete the link, click a connection point on the symbol where you want the link to end.

link_custom2

Tip: You can add new segments to a link you've already drawn. Select the link, then hold down Control and Shift and click the link where you want to make the segment. Drag the segment.
